It’s been seven years since Fight Night Champion, the last full-fledged boxing game to be launched on major consoles, was released to the masses.

Since then, questions have continued to pop up regarding the future of the Fight Night series and boxing games in general. Well, if Floyd Mayweather is to be believed, fans may not have to wait too much longer for a new boxing title.

In a video posted by TMZ, Mayweather claims to be working on his own boxing game.

“I’m working on my video game as we speak,” Mayweather said. “You know I couldn’t go on [Fight Night] because, remember, before I do anything, I have to have some ownership.”

This is, obviously, the first anyone has heard of a Mayweather-backed boxing video game so it’s unclear if this would be a major release or a simple mobile game. In fact, there’s no way to really prove a game is even in development at all.

Still, the fact that he openly mentioned a new boxing game being developed is sure to pique the interest of fans hoping for a current generation game.
